tel={'jack':101,'tom':102} tel['sunny']=103 print(tel) print(tel['tom']) del tel['tom'] print(tel) print(tel.keys())
运行结果:
{'jack': 101, 'tom': 102, 'sunny': 103} 102 {'jack': 101, 'sunny': 103} dict_keys(['jack', 'sunny'])
您还没有登录,请您登录后再发表评论
本节我们将深入探讨Python中的一个重要数据结构——字典。 字典(Dictionary)在Python中是一种可变容器模型,它以键值对(key-value pairs)的形式存储数据。与列表不同,列表是有序的元素集合,而字典则是无序的...
python的字典操作知识图谱,相对全面的描述了字典的知识要点。
Python数据结构中文版是针对想要深入理解数据结构的Python程序员所设计的一份宝贵资源。它以Python语言为载体,详细地介绍了各种数据结构的概念、实现和应用,使得学习过程更为直观和易于理解。数据结构是计算机科学...
Python数据结构:介绍Python中常用的数据结构,包括列表、元组、字典、集合等,以及它们的特点、使用方法、操作等。 3. 算法基础知识:介绍算法的基本概念、分类、特点等内容,包括排序、查找、递归、分治等。 4. ...
4. **数据类(Data Classes)**:Python 3.7新增了`dataclasses`模块,允许快速创建带有默认值和比较方法的数据结构,简化了对象的创建和管理。 5. **改进的字典**:在3.7中,字典保持插入顺序,这是一个重要的性能...
2. **列表、元组、字典与集合**:这四类数据结构是Python中常用的容器,它们各自有不同的特点和用途。列表是最常用的数据结构,支持动态添加和删除元素;元组是不可变的列表;字典则是一种键值对的映射关系;集合...
字典是 Python 中的一种数据结构,用于存储键值对的数据。函数是 Python 中的一种编程结构,用于实现特定的逻辑操作。 一、字典作为函数参数 在 Python 中,字典可以作为函数参数传递给函数。需要注意的是,如果在...
此外,掌握Python的基本语法、数据结构、控制流程和模块化编程是每个Python程序员的基础。同时,熟练使用pip来安装和管理第三方库,以及学会利用IDE和调试工具,能极大地提升开发体验。 总的来说,Python 3.9.0-amd...
了解Python的基础是至关重要的,包括变量、数据类型(如整型、浮点型、字符串、列表、元组、字典和集合)、控制结构(如if语句、for循环和while循环)、函数、模块和类。此外,Python的异常处理、文件操作、网络编程...
Python 应用开发中,字典类型是一种非常重要的数据结构。字典是另一种可变容器模型,且可存储任意类型对象。字典的格式是:d = {key1 : value1, key2 : value2},其中键必须是唯一的,但值则不必。值可以取任何数据...
在Python-for-Kids的源代码中,孩子们会遇到列表、元组、字典和集合等Python特有的数据结构。列表允许存储多个元素并进行动态修改,元组则提供不可变的序列,字典是键值对的集合,而集合则包含不重复的元素。这些...
在Python编程语言中,字典、集合和不可变集合是三种重要的数据结构,它们各自具有独特的特性和用途。本篇文章将深入探讨这些概念,并详细解释它们的赋值机制。 首先,我们来了解一下**字典(Dictionary)**。字典是...
字典现在使用了叫做“哈希表”的数据结构,这使得它们在处理大量数据时性能更优。同时,字典现在支持`dict.keys()`, `dict.values()` 和 `dict.items()` 的按顺序迭代,这对于那些需要保持插入顺序的场景非常有用。 ...
在Python编程语言中,字典(Dictionary)是一种非常重要的数据结构,它以键值对的形式存储数据,提供了灵活且高效的操作方式。本教程主要聚焦于Python字典的常用操作,特别是如何修改字典中的元素。在"python学习...
除了Python的内置字典,还有其他几种数据结构可以实现字典的功能,如二叉排序树(binary search tree)。二叉排序树是一种特殊的二叉树,其中每个节点的左子树包含所有小于当前节点的键,右子树包含所有大于当前节点...
数据结构 python数据结构之字典及示例代码
3. **数据类**:Python 3.7引入了`dataclass`装饰器,简化了创建带有默认值和比较方法的数据结构,如记录类。 4. **异步改进**:异步I/O支持得到了增强,包括更好的错误处理和异步生成器,使得编写并发和并行代码...
Python 支持多种数据结构,如列表、元组、集合、字典和树等,使得我们可以更加灵活地处理和操作数据。Python 也支持各种算法,如排序、搜索、图算法等,帮助我们快速解决问题。Python 的开源社区提供了大量的库和...
相关推荐
本节我们将深入探讨Python中的一个重要数据结构——字典。 字典(Dictionary)在Python中是一种可变容器模型,它以键值对(key-value pairs)的形式存储数据。与列表不同,列表是有序的元素集合,而字典则是无序的...
python的字典操作知识图谱,相对全面的描述了字典的知识要点。
Python数据结构中文版是针对想要深入理解数据结构的Python程序员所设计的一份宝贵资源。它以Python语言为载体,详细地介绍了各种数据结构的概念、实现和应用,使得学习过程更为直观和易于理解。数据结构是计算机科学...
Python数据结构:介绍Python中常用的数据结构,包括列表、元组、字典、集合等,以及它们的特点、使用方法、操作等。 3. 算法基础知识:介绍算法的基本概念、分类、特点等内容,包括排序、查找、递归、分治等。 4. ...
4. **数据类(Data Classes)**:Python 3.7新增了`dataclasses`模块,允许快速创建带有默认值和比较方法的数据结构,简化了对象的创建和管理。 5. **改进的字典**:在3.7中,字典保持插入顺序,这是一个重要的性能...
2. **列表、元组、字典与集合**:这四类数据结构是Python中常用的容器,它们各自有不同的特点和用途。列表是最常用的数据结构,支持动态添加和删除元素;元组是不可变的列表;字典则是一种键值对的映射关系;集合...
字典是 Python 中的一种数据结构,用于存储键值对的数据。函数是 Python 中的一种编程结构,用于实现特定的逻辑操作。 一、字典作为函数参数 在 Python 中,字典可以作为函数参数传递给函数。需要注意的是,如果在...
此外,掌握Python的基本语法、数据结构、控制流程和模块化编程是每个Python程序员的基础。同时,熟练使用pip来安装和管理第三方库,以及学会利用IDE和调试工具,能极大地提升开发体验。 总的来说,Python 3.9.0-amd...
了解Python的基础是至关重要的,包括变量、数据类型(如整型、浮点型、字符串、列表、元组、字典和集合)、控制结构(如if语句、for循环和while循环)、函数、模块和类。此外,Python的异常处理、文件操作、网络编程...
Python 应用开发中,字典类型是一种非常重要的数据结构。字典是另一种可变容器模型,且可存储任意类型对象。字典的格式是:d = {key1 : value1, key2 : value2},其中键必须是唯一的,但值则不必。值可以取任何数据...
在Python-for-Kids的源代码中,孩子们会遇到列表、元组、字典和集合等Python特有的数据结构。列表允许存储多个元素并进行动态修改,元组则提供不可变的序列,字典是键值对的集合,而集合则包含不重复的元素。这些...
在Python编程语言中,字典、集合和不可变集合是三种重要的数据结构,它们各自具有独特的特性和用途。本篇文章将深入探讨这些概念,并详细解释它们的赋值机制。 首先,我们来了解一下**字典(Dictionary)**。字典是...
字典现在使用了叫做“哈希表”的数据结构,这使得它们在处理大量数据时性能更优。同时,字典现在支持`dict.keys()`, `dict.values()` 和 `dict.items()` 的按顺序迭代,这对于那些需要保持插入顺序的场景非常有用。 ...
在Python编程语言中,字典(Dictionary)是一种非常重要的数据结构,它以键值对的形式存储数据,提供了灵活且高效的操作方式。本教程主要聚焦于Python字典的常用操作,特别是如何修改字典中的元素。在"python学习...
除了Python的内置字典,还有其他几种数据结构可以实现字典的功能,如二叉排序树(binary search tree)。二叉排序树是一种特殊的二叉树,其中每个节点的左子树包含所有小于当前节点的键,右子树包含所有大于当前节点...
数据结构 python数据结构之字典及示例代码
3. **数据类**:Python 3.7引入了`dataclass`装饰器,简化了创建带有默认值和比较方法的数据结构,如记录类。 4. **异步改进**:异步I/O支持得到了增强,包括更好的错误处理和异步生成器,使得编写并发和并行代码...
Python 支持多种数据结构,如列表、元组、集合、字典和树等,使得我们可以更加灵活地处理和操作数据。Python 也支持各种算法,如排序、搜索、图算法等,帮助我们快速解决问题。Python 的开源社区提供了大量的库和...